В Joomla 2.5 и Joomla 3.0, вы можете использовать более одного шаблона на веб-странице. Это означает, что вы можете создать веб-страницу с группами подстраниц, или даже отдельными подстраницами, которые имеют свой уникальный стиль.
Каждая веб-страница Joomla создана на основе шаблона. Шаблон представляет собой файл, содержащий стили в виде презентации, включая типы и размеры маркеров и шрифтов, позиции модулей, метку - заполнитель размеров и положений, дизайн фона и заполнение, цветовые схемы и адаптивные функции.
Чтобы понять Joomla шаблоны, думайте о них как о заданных параметрах макета. Можно легко представить себе шаблон в качестве оболочки для содержимого. Оболочка (макет) "всегда" та же самая, содержание меняется от страницы к странице. Редактор сайта просто добавляет содержимое страницы из базы данных и выбирает шаблон. Joomla автоматически отобразит содержимое страницы для посетителей внутри выбранного Joomla макета. Таким образом, дизайн и содержимое полностью разделены в системе управления контентом. В CMS Joomla, шаблон управляет представлением содержимого.
Использование нескольких шаблонов Joomla
В CMS Joomla 2.5 и Joomla 3.0, вы можете применить шаблон к отдельным пунктам меню вашего сайта. Кроме того, можно применить более одного шаблона. Вы найдете все существующие шаблоны в вашей CMS в админ - панели. Нажмите на Расширения -> Менеджер шаблонов, чтобы увидеть все шаблоны, доступные в вашей системе. Если вы не устанавливали новых шаблонов, то вам будут доступны только три образца стандартных шаблонов. В этом списке, вы также можете видеть, что один шаблон установлен по умолчанию. Вы будете знать, какой из них является шаблоном по умолчанию, при помощи указывающей на него золотой звезды, которая находится в колонке по умолчанию. Когда вы создаете новую страницу, CMS Joomlа автоматически устанавливает шаблон по умолчанию для новых страниц.
После установки шаблона в Joomla, он добавляется на вкладку Шаблоны и одна запись стилей добавляется во вкладку Стили.
Менеджер шаблонов Joomla имеет две вкладки:
- Вкладка Стили - содержат настраиваемые параметры для шаблонов, которые изменяются в зависимости от того, что позволит изменить шаблон
- Вкладка Шаблоны - здесь вы будете в состоянии изменить основной шаблон (например, template.css файл).
Система размещения различных шаблонов на разных страницах, основана исключительно на меню ссылок. Настройка меню Назначения - интересная функция, которая позволяет назначать шаблоны на основе принципа страницы за страницей, во многом так же, как вы можете настроить меню или модуль, появляющийся на отдельной странице или всех страницах вашего сайта. Просто выберите пункты меню, для страниц которого (меню ссылок) вы хотели бы использовать шаблон.
Joomla 2.5 позволяет создавать более тонкие различия по каждой странице с помощью повторяющихся значков.
Это особенно полезно, если шаблон имеет две или более цветовых схем.
Полезные расширения для различных Joomla шаблонов
Иногда одного решения не достаточно, и тогда следует добраться до:
- HD-Custom CSS (hyde-design.co.uk) - модуль, который позволяет вам конструировать стили страницы в отдельности от остальной части сайта. Структура Joomla шаблона назначает тот же файл (ы) CSS для каждой страницы, в результате чего получаются похожие страницы фреймворка. С помощью этого модуля вы можете расширить возможности вашего дизайна, имеющего различные стили CSS. Модуль также может помочь вам избежать потери изменений шаблона в будущем, когда вы устанавливаете обновления шаблона (новые версии).
- Расширение Advanced Module Manager (nonumber.nl). С Joomla 2.5 вы можете в спокойном порядке назначать модули на определённые пункты меню. Одним из наиболее очевидных изменений между двумя шаблонов являются позиции модулей. С АММ у вас есть возможность назначать модули к выбранному из списка установленных шаблонов Joomla 2.5.
Источник: GavickPro